E-learning courseware development refers to the creation of digital learning material that can be accessed and consumed online These materials can range from interactive slideshows and videos to quizzes and simulations The development of e-learning courseware involves a combination of instructional design, multimedia creation, and technology integration
The process of creating e-learning courseware begins with understanding the learning objectives and goals of the course This involves analyzing the target audience, identifying their needs and preferences, and determining the best methods for delivering the content Instructional designers work closely with subject matter experts to ensure that the courseware is accurate, engaging, and relevant to the learners.
Once the learning objectives are established, the next step is to design the structure and format of the courseware This includes creating a storyboard that outlines the flow of information, the layout of the content, and the interactive elements that will be included Multimedia developers then use a variety of tools and software to create the visuals, animations, and other multimedia elements that will enhance the learning experience.
One of the key benefits of e-learning courseware development is its flexibility and accessibility Learners can access the courseware anytime, anywhere, and at their own pace This allows for a more personalized learning experience and helps to accommodate different learning styles and preferences Additionally, e-learning courseware can be easily updated and modified to reflect changes in the content or to address feedback from learners.

Compared to traditional classroom-based training, e-learning courseware can be created and delivered at a fraction of the cost This is particularly beneficial for organizations with limited training budgets or for individuals looking to expand their skills without breaking the bank.
As technology continues to evolve, so too does the field of e-learning courseware development New tools and technologies are constantly being developed to enhance the learning experience and make courseware more interactive and engaging For example, virtual reality and augmented reality are being increasingly used to create immersive learning experiences that simulate real-world scenarios and enhance retention and understanding.
In addition, artificial intelligence and machine learning are being integrated into e-learning courseware to personalize the learning experience and provide learners with tailored content based on their performance and preferences This not only improves engagement and motivation but also ensures that learners are able to achieve their learning goals more effectively.
Despite its many benefits, e-learning courseware development also presents some challenges One of the main concerns is ensuring the quality and effectiveness of the courseware This involves conducting thorough testing and evaluation to ensure that the content is accurate, relevant, and engaging It also requires continuous updates and modifications to address any issues or feedback from learners.
Another challenge is ensuring that the courseware is accessible to all learners, including those with disabilities or limited access to technology Designers must consider factors such as font size, color contrast, and navigation options to ensure that the courseware is inclusive and user-friendly for all learners.
